Ingredients You Will Need
-
Two pounds of ground beef with a fat content of eighty percent lean and twenty percent fat for the best flavor and texture
-
Four cups of high quality beef bone broth or regular beef broth to create a rich and savory base
-
Two cups of shredded cheddar cheese or a Mexican blend cheese for that amazing cheesy pull and creamy richness
-
One cup of heavy cream or full fat cream cheese to make the soup extra thick and velvety smooth
-
One tablespoon of butter or beef tallow for cooking the meat to perfection
-
One teaspoon of salt or to taste depending on your personal preference
-
One half teaspoon of garlic powder to add a subtle and delicious savory depth
-
One half teaspoon of onion powder for extra flavor without using actual vegetables
-
One quarter teaspoon of black pepper if you enjoy a tiny bit of gentle warmth in your soup
Step by Step Method
Getting started with this wonderful recipe is very easy and does not require any complicated steps so you can feel completely confident even if this is your very first time making soup from scratch. Follow along with these clear instructions and you will have a hot and delicious meal ready to serve in no time at all.
First you will want to place your large soup pot or heavy bottomed Dutch oven onto the stove over medium heat and let it warm up for a couple of minutes so it is ready for cooking. Add your tablespoon of butter or beef tallow into the warm pot and watch it melt completely while coating the bottom of the pot with a lovely glossy layer of fat that will help your meat brown beautifully.
Next take your two pounds of ground beef and carefully place it right into the pot with the melted butter or tallow. Use a sturdy wooden spoon or a spatula to break the meat apart into smaller pieces as it begins to sizzle and cook in the hot pan. Let the beef cook undisturbed for a few minutes at a time so it can develop a nice golden brown crust on the edges which adds an incredible depth of savory flavor to the entire soup. Continue stirring and breaking apart the meat until it is completely browned all the way through and no pink color remains visible in the pot.
Once your ground beef is fully browned you can sprinkle your salt and garlic powder and onion powder and black pepper right over the top of the meat. Stir everything together very well so the seasonings coat every single piece of beef evenly and infuse the meat with their wonderful aromatic flavors. Let the spices cook with the beef for about one minute while stirring constantly so they release their maximum amount of flavor into the pot.
Now it is time to pour your four cups of beef bone broth into the pot right over the seasoned ground beef. Stir everything together gently and scrape up any delicious browned bits stuck to the bottom of the pot because those bits hold an immense amount of rich flavor that will make your soup taste even more amazing. Turn the heat up just a little bit until the liquid begins to bubble gently and come to a light simmer.
Once the soup is simmering nicely turn your stove heat down to low so the soup stays at a gentle bubble rather than a violent boil. Let the soup simmer uncovered for about fifteen minutes so the flavors have a chance to meld together wonderfully and the broth becomes rich and deeply infused with the taste of the seasoned beef.
After your soup has simmered nicely for fifteen minutes you can start adding your creamy elements to make the texture luxurious and thick. Stir in your one cup of heavy cream or your softened cream cheese and watch how the broth instantly transforms into a rich and creamy liquid with a gorgeous color. Stir continuously until the cream or cream cheese is fully dissolved and blended into the soup without any lumps remaining.
Next comes the best part of the entire recipe which is adding the cheese. Take your two cups of shredded cheddar cheese or Mexican blend cheese and sprinkle it into the pot a little bit at a time while stirring the soup constantly. Watch as the cheese melts into the hot broth and creates a thick and cheesy texture that looks absolutely mouth watering and smells incredible.
Once all the cheese has been added and melted completely into the soup let everything warm through on low heat for another two or three minutes while giving it an occasional stir. Taste a tiny spoonful of the soup carefully and add a little more salt if you feel it needs just a touch more seasoning to match your personal preference.
Turn off the heat on your stove and remove the pot from the burner. Ladle your hot and cheesy beef taco soup generously into your favorite deep bowls and get ready to enjoy a deeply satisfying homemade meal that you made entirely with your own hands.

Extra Tips for Better Taste
If you want to take this wonderful recipe to the next level and impress anyone you are cooking for here are a few creative improvement tips you can try out in your kitchen.
You can experiment with different types of cheese to create unique flavor profiles every time you make the soup. Sharp aged cheddar gives a very bold and robust taste while a mild monterey jack melts into an ultra smooth and creamy consistency that feels extra luxurious.
If you enjoy a little bit of smoky flavor in your meals you can add a tiny pinch of smoked sea salt or a few drops of liquid smoke to the broth while it is simmering on the stove. This gives the soup an authentic campfire taste that reminds you of traditional outdoor cooking.
For an even richer and more nutrient dense broth you can use homemade beef bone broth instead of store bought broth. Homemade broth contains wonderful natural gelatin that adds an extra layer of thickness to the soup and provides fantastic nourishment for your joints and digestion.
If you like your meals to be exceptionally hearty you can increase the amount of ground beef to two and a half pounds so every single spoonful is packed with extra chunks of tender meat.

Nutrition Details
Here is a helpful breakdown of the estimated nutritional information per serving for this carnivore cheesy beef taco soup based on standard ingredient measurements. Please remember that exact numbers can vary slightly depending on the specific brands and exact quantities of ingredients you choose to use in your kitchen.
| Nutrient | Amount Per Serving |
| Calories | Six hundred fifty calories |
| Total Protein | Forty two grams |
| Total Fat | Fifty two grams |
| Total Carbohydrates | Three grams |
| Dietary Fiber | Zero grams |
| Sodium | Eight hundred milligrams |
